The process of manufacturing pallets begins at the pallet factory, where raw materials such as lumber and nails are transformed into sturdy and reliable pallets. The first step in the production process involves selecting high-quality lumber that is free from defects and capable of withstanding heavy loads. Different types of wood can be used for pallet construction, including hardwoods like oak and softwoods like pine.
Once the lumber has been selected, it is cut to the desired dimensions using specialized cutting equipment. Precise measurements are crucial to ensuring that the pallets are uniform in size and shape, allowing them to be stacked and stored efficiently. The cut lumber is then processed through a series of machines that plane, shape, and sand the wood to create smooth and even surfaces.
Next, the processed lumber is assembled into pallets using a combination of nails, screws, and adhesive. The construction process varies depending on the type of pallet being produced, with options ranging from block pallets to stringer pallets. Block pallets feature solid wooden blocks at the corners, while stringer pallets have vertical slats known as stringers to provide support.
After the pallets have been assembled, they undergo a quality control inspection to check for any defects or imperfections. Any pallets that do not meet the factory’s standards are either repaired or discarded to ensure that only the highest quality products are shipped to customers. Once the pallets have passed inspection, they are ready to be used for a variety of purposes, including shipping, storage, and display.

The pallet factory industry continues to evolve and innovate in response to changing market demands and technological advancements. Advances in automation and robotics have streamlined the production process, allowing pallet factories to increase their output while maintaining quality standards. Digital technologies such as RFID tracking and smart pallets are also being integrated into pallet designs to improve supply chain visibility and traceability.
